建立了采用顶空一固相微萃取(HS-SPME)技术结合气相色谱-质谱(GC-MS)对童装中多种挥发性有害物进行快速定性定量分析的简易方法。优化了影响SPME效果的参数条件。在优化条件下,方法鉴定了童装中超过30种挥发性有机物,其中8种常见的对人体有害的挥发性有机物利用内标法进行了定量测定。和现有的方法相比较,该方法具有简单、快速、准确、成本低以及对环境友好等优点。利用建立好的HS-SPME-GC-MS方法对市场上随机采购的24个样品进行了测定,发现童装中普遍存在挥发性有害物的残留,含量分别在0.002~0.038mg/kg。
A simple and fast method by HS-SPME-GCMS for simultaneously monitoring several harmful residual volatile organic compounds in textile fabric was found. All factors which might affect the results such as the selection of fiber, the amount of sample, extraction temperature and time etc. were optimized. More than thirty volatile compounds in textile fabric were detected and eight of them which would be harmful to human health were quantitatively analyzed by internal standard method. Comparing with com- mon method, the new method was proved to be simple, fast, accurate, low-cost and environment-friendly. The method was used to the real monitoring for 24 textile fabric samples and most of them were found to have harmful residual volatile organic compounds ranging from 0.02-5.0 mg/kg.
